Newest JGT update: Kiffin is our version of Tennessee’s Gruden



quote:

Good morning, Bunker.

I hope you were satiated by your Thanksgiving feast.

Ole Miss lost again last night, its fourth loss in five games, and head coach Lane Kiffin was somber after the game. This is to be expected. He fielded a number of questions aimed at clarification of his (indirect) dalliance with Auburn. I'm not going to provide a full accounting off all the Qs and As here, but I'll summarize it this way:

Kiffin said nothing that leads me to believe the plan has changed. He was evasive and didn't actually commit to anything. He said he expects or plans to be the coach at Ole Miss next year, which is a nothing statement because he's contractually bound to Ole Miss. Kiffin has been very deft in the way he's avoided providing any incontrovertible statements of future employment at Ole Miss.

If he wanted to squelch this, he could have. He knows that.

So my feelings about this have not changed. I still expect Lane Kiffin to be the next coach at Auburn.

WITH THAT SAID: I mentioned in my previous update that I supposed it's possible Kiffin changes course. He has a right to do that. I don't know him at all, though I feel like I do after speaking about him for weeks now. People may behave in unpredictable ways when under pressure and he has final say on his own life, you know?

I just think Kiffin has his eyes on the prize — and Auburn offers him a lot of opportunity.
